What a direct image buys you
Where it is, how bright it is, and a spectrum taken from the planet directly.
HR 8799 has 4 known planets. A crowded system is worth more than the sum of its planets: the timing of each transit constrains the others.
This is one of the rare planets that has actually been photographed. Fewer than a hundred of the thousands known were found this way, and they are mostly young giants far from their stars.
